Jeff’s Rev’It Horizon 2 pants are waterproof. Josh’s Rev’It Sand 4 pants have removable waterproof liners. We both decided to buy one size up rain jackets to slip over our jackets and it was a great choice for quick waterproofing. A little sweaty, sticky but worth it.
On this trip we were both riding stock, but I, Jeff, have upgraded the 300 Rally suspension. Swapped to a Ktech spring in the front and the Rally Raid rear shock with adjuster in the back. Night and day difference!
